Hi, sorry if this has been talked about before but I couldn't find anything when I searched for this topic. I guess I feel a little silly :oops: for having to ask this, but....

Almost every time I visit PPCT I do a "forums | new posts" to, well, read all the new posts. However this can be really frustrating if something happens that causes me to have to reload my browser- when I go back to PPCT it thinks I've read all the new posts already when I really haven't.

I know that on the PPC version of the site there is a "view last 10 posts" link and that is nice, but is there any way that I can still view posts that are really new to me even if PPCT thinks I've read them? Is there some way to say, read the last x number of posts?

Also I've been wondering about this for a long time and I guess I might as well ask now- when I am reading new posts, and have finished reading a new post that has say 5 or 6 pages of responses, can I get back to the main list of new posts without having to hit the back button 5 or 6 times?

However this can be really frustrating if something happens that causes me to have to reload my browser- when I go back to PPCT it thinks I've read all the new posts already when I really haven't.

I've seen the same thing. It also happens if I go directly to a thread from an external link - like the e-mail notification I get to threads I've posted on.

...can I get back to the main list of new posts without having to hit the back button 5 or 6 times?

On the PC, I either open a new window (IE) for every thread I want to read (so the new posts list is always available), or a new tab (Firefox). On the PPC, I guess the only alternative is to get a browser that supports multiple windows, or an enhancement like SPB Pocket Plus that does the same thing with PIE.
